Elon Musk admits that millions of Tesla vehicles won’t get unsupervised FSD

Auto-Generated

What Happened

Tesla vehicles with the company's Hardware 3 (HW3) computer actually won't receive unsupervised Full Self-Driving (FSD), CEO Elon Musk said on Wednesday's Q1 2026 earnings call.

Why It Matters

Approximately 4 million Tesla vehicles operate on the HW3 platform, meaning that a significant chunk of Tesla owners – including customers that paid for the feature when they bought their cars – are now locked out of being able to use unsupervised FSD, which has been something Musk has been hyping for years, unless they upgrade their car or their car's hardware.
